The IXFX180N10 belongs to the category of power MOSFETs.
It is used for high-power switching applications in various electronic circuits and systems.
The IXFX180N10 is typically available in a TO-220 package.
This MOSFET is essential for efficient power management and control in electronic devices and systems.
It is commonly packaged in reels or tubes, with quantities varying based on manufacturer specifications.
The pin configuration of the IXFX180N10 typically includes three pins: gate, drain, and source. The gate pin is used to control the switching behavior of the MOSFET, while the drain and source pins are responsible for the flow of current through the device.
The IXFX180N10 operates based on the principles of field-effect transistors, utilizing the electric field at the gate terminal to control the flow of current between the drain and source terminals. When a suitable voltage is applied to the gate, the MOSFET switches on, allowing current to flow through it.
The IXFX180N10 finds extensive application in: - Motor control systems - Power supplies - Inverters - Industrial automation equipment - Renewable energy systems

Question: What is the maximum voltage rating for IXFX180N10?
Answer: The maximum voltage rating for IXFX180N10 is 100V.
Question: What is the continuous drain current for IXFX180N10?
Answer: The continuous drain current for IXFX180N10 is 180A.
